TRICO BANCSHARES Director Jon Nakamura Receives RSU Vesting & Grant
What Happened
- Jon Nakamura, a director of TRICO BANCSHARES (TCBK), had 2,178 restricted stock units (RSUs) convert into common shares upon vesting on 2026-05-22. The filing lists a conversion value of $50.68 per share (total ≈ $110,381). The same 2,178-share derivative line is also reported as a disposition at $0.00 (no sale proceeds reported in the filing).
- Separately, Nakamura received a new RSU award on 2026-05-21 for 1,646 shares. The per-unit grant value on that date was $50.11, implying a grant value of ≈ $82,481. These new RSUs vest 100% on 2027-05-21; cash dividends on the RSUs are reinvested into shares.

Context
- These entries reflect equity compensation activity (vesting and new RSU grant), not an open-market purchase or sale by the insider. The conversion of RSUs into shares increases deliverable shares; the reported $0.00 disposition does not show proceeds and may reflect withholding or transfer activity, but the filing does not specify a sale. For retail investors, RSU vesting and grants signal routine compensation activity rather than direct market buying or selling.
